Susan Morton at Morton Napier is delighted to market this end terraced villa with accommodation over 3 levels. Located within this gated development right in the heart of this small picturesque village steeped in history, having local shops, amenities, primary school, harbour, harbour cafe and foreshore on the doorstep. Within a short distance of main line rail/bus stations in Kirkcaldy and of the A92 link road, allowing commute within Fife and beyond to Edinburgh and Dundee. Comprising: hallway, lounge with open plan dining area, dining kitchen, utility room, wc apartment, 4 bedrooms (master with en suite shower room) and bathroom with 4 piece bathroom suite. Gas central heating and double glazing. Westerly facing garden ground with driveway and integral garage.
